Market Overview:
Absorbent Glass Mat (AGM) batteries are a type of lead-acid
battery that utilizes a fiberglass mat separator to hold the electrolyte in
place. AGM batteries offer several advantages such as high energy density, low
self-discharge rate, and superior performance in extreme temperatures. These
batteries are widely used in automotive, marine, and uninterruptible power
supply (UPS) applications. The increasing adoption of electric vehicles (EVs)
worldwide is driving the demand for AGM batteries, as they are essential for
storing and delivering power in EVs.

PEST Analysis:
Political: The political stability in a country or region plays a vital role in
the growth of the absorbent glass mat battery market. Government policies and
regulations regarding environmental sustainability and clean energy can impact
the demand for these batteries. For example, favorable government initiatives
to promote renewable energy sources can drive the adoption of absorbent glass
mat batteries.
Economic: The economic factors that can affect the absorbent glass mat battery
market include GDP growth rate, income levels, and consumer spending patterns.
Economic stability and rising disposable incomes can drive the demand for
automotive and industrial applications, leading to the growth of the market.
Social: Social factors such as growing environmental consciousness and the
increasing demand for sustainable and eco-friendly products can influence the
absorbent glass mat battery market. The shift towards clean energy solutions
and the need for efficient energy storage to reduce carbon emissions can
contribute to the market growth.
Technological: Technological advancements in battery technologies and the
development of advanced charging infrastructure are significant factors in the
growth of the absorbent glass mat battery market. Improvements in battery
energy density, longer lifespan, and faster charging capabilities can enhance
the adoption of absorbent glass mat batteries in various applications.
